Souley Harouna is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Nutrition and Dietetics and Geophysics. According to data from OpenAlex, Souley Harouna has authored 4 papers receiving a total of 103 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 2 papers in General Health Professions, 2 papers in Nutrition and Dietetics and 1 paper in Geophysics. Recurrent topics in Souley Harouna’s work include Child Nutrition and Water Access (2 papers), Food Security and Health in Diverse Populations (2 papers) and Viral Infections and Outbreaks Research (1 paper). Souley Harouna is often cited by papers focused on Child Nutrition and Water Access (2 papers), Food Security and Health in Diverse Populations (2 papers) and Viral Infections and Outbreaks Research (1 paper). Souley Harouna collaborates with scholars based in United States, Niger and France. Souley Harouna's co-authors include Rebecca F. Grais, Céline Langendorf, Nan Li, Sheila Isanaka, Eric Adéhossi, Saskia de Pee, Romain Palich, Thomas Roederer, Solenne Barbe and Jean-Michel Dindart and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Journal of Nutrition and BMC Emergency Medicine.
